Sourcing guidance for Solar Cleaning System
What are the key technical specifications to consider when selecting a solar cleaning system?
Buyers should prioritize water-fed pole systems or robotic cleaners depending on the installation scale. For manual systems, ensure the poles are made of 100% carbon fiber for lightweight maneuverability at heights. For robotic systems, verify the battery life (minimum 4 hours) and cleaning efficiency (sqm/h). Brushes must be made of soft nylon or specialized microfiber to prevent scratching the anti-reflective coating on the PV panels.
Which compliance standards and certifications are essential for international trade?
Ensure the equipment meets CE certification for electrical safety and RoHS for hazardous substance restriction. If the system includes motorized components, look for IP65 or IP67 waterproof ratings to ensure durability in wet cleaning environments. For the North American market, UL or ETL listing is highly recommended to ensure electrical compliance and insurance eligibility.
How does the water quality and delivery system impact the longevity of the solar panels?
A professional sourcing strategy must include a Deionization (DI) or Reverse Osmosis (RO) water filtration system. Using 'hard' water leaves calcium deposits and scale, which can create hotspots and reduce energy output. Ensure the cleaning system is compatible with TDS (Total Dissolved Solids) meters to monitor water purity, aiming for a reading of 0 ppm for a spot-free finish.
What are the typical usage scenarios for different types of solar cleaning equipment?
Handheld water-fed brushes are ideal for residential rooftops and small commercial arrays. Semi-automatic tractors or remote-controlled robots are best suited for large-scale ground-mounted solar farms. For floating solar plants, specialized amphibious or lightweight robotic units are required to handle the unique stability challenges.
Cross-Border Procurement Risks and Strategies
How can I mitigate transaction risks when purchasing from overseas suppliers?
Always utilize secure payment terms and consider using third-party inspection services before the final balance is paid. On platforms like Made-in-China.com, look for Audited Suppliers who have undergone comprehensive on-site verification by independent bodies like SGS or TÜV Rheinland to ensure the factory's legitimacy and production capacity.
What are the best practices for negotiating with solar equipment suppliers?
Focus on the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for spare parts kits (e.g., extra brush heads, seals, and motors) to be included in the initial bulk order. Request a tiered pricing structure where the unit cost decreases by 10-20% as your volume moves from sample sets to full container loads (FCL).
What shipping precautions should be taken for fragile cleaning poles and electronic robots?
Specify reinforced wooden crate packaging for telescopic poles to prevent bending during transit. For robotic systems containing lithium batteries, ensure the supplier provides a UN38.3 test report and MSDS to comply with international air and sea freight regulations for dangerous goods. Always opt for CIF or DAP terms if you want the supplier to handle the complexities of international logistics insurance.
How do I ensure long-term technical support and warranty fulfillment?
Confirm that the supplier provides English-language technical manuals and video tutorials. Establish a clear Warranty Protocol in the contract, specifying that replacement parts must be shipped via international express (DHL/FedEx) at the supplier's expense during the first 12 months of operation to minimize downtime for your clients.
